Runtime error 217 is a Delphi/Windows runtime exception that occurs when an application fails to initialize properly — commonly due to corrupted program files, missing or mismatched runtime libraries (Delphi RTL/VCL), permission problems, or interference from antivirus/security tools. The address (00580D29) is the memory location where the exception was raised and can help developers locate the failing module, but for end users it mainly confirms the error occurred during program startup.
